For salmon aquaculture, we’ve got brought two advisories and you may a research. I am going to discuss the Broughton Archipelago advisory basic, before I really do one, I would like to place things in the framework. Inside July the council provided a contract in order to a couple of asking organizations, and this banded together with her to look toward aquaculture discussion. This was prior to somebody been aware of this new green fish collapse during the the fresh new Broughton, through to the fish produced. The reason we undertook this was that there try an extremely acrimonious discussion for aquaculture and its has an effect on when you look at the good entire particular components, person health, wild birds, fish, a selection of items. I, naturally, was basically curious, predicated on our very own mandate, in the considering relations having nuts salmon, therefore that is the means we took in that price. One led to a technological declaration because of the experts of research, which added in turn, when you look at the January, to an advisory.

In the course of all of our conference for the Campbell Lake we checked at other possible grounds towards decreases. Not one of them are persuading. To begin with, the new for the-river points you will not anticipate to become across the board, however the new decrease throughout the Broughton streams had been along side board. Therefore, the Department away from Fisheries and you will Waters scientists figured it was things on near-shore marine ecosystem you to definitely was the cause of condition, and the suggestions one stayed showed extremely uncommon numbers of water lice. This is simply not absolute medical research, nonetheless it are powerful, particularly along side guidance garnered inside the European countries, where there has been fish agriculture for many years. For the Norway, Scotland, and you may Ireland water lice into insane salmon was reported commonly, plus Ireland this has been extremely questionable. And so the observations, along with the knowledge of exactly what has happened elsewhere, led the fresh new council in conclusion one to ocean lice were the absolute most most likely reason for the fresh failure. It’s indirect proof, but which was our very own completion.

Regarding areas B and you will C, i put a scientific statement in which we checked out the possibility impression on the communications ranging from farmed salmon and you will crazy salmon. I examined about three section, seafood condition, escapes out of farmed fish, and you may regional h2o high quality and you can habitat affects. One to declaration, of the Dr. Julia Gardner and you can David Peterson, figured the highest risk is the fact that off water lice infestations. Infestations away from bacterium was named low in chance. Viruses were seen as intermediate. Mr. Gordon Ennis: Industry enjoys veterinarians, plus they cure the seafood to help you eliminate sea lice. The new chemotherapeutant they use try a chemical; the most famous one to made use of now could be called Slice. You will find another entitled ivermectin used previously. Cut was added to the food pellets brand new www.besthookupwebsites.org/silversingles-review insane fish consume, so they really obtain the food and this chemicals which is productive during the killing the ocean louse at the same time. We have spoke so you’re able to salmon growers, and also however, once they play with chemotherapeutants, it’s with regard to the marketability of your mature farmed fish. They’re not doing it to manage the danger in order to insane salmon off water lice. Their level of control differs from all it takes if we should end injury to brand new surrounding.
